Engine, Securing on Assembly Stand






Engine, Securing on Assembly Stand

Special tools, testers and auxiliary items required

Lifting Tackle (3033)

Shop Crane (VAS 6100)

Engine and Transmission Holder (VAS 6095)

Engine Lateral Bracket (T03001)

Transport Arm (T03002)

For performing work, secure the engine using (T03001) to the (VAS 6095).

- Remove the transmission

- Remove clamp - 1 - for wiring harness, remove bolts - 3 - and remove the shield- 2 -.





- Disconnect harness connectors - 1 and 2 - and remove the bracket bolts - 3 - - arrow -.





- Install the (T03002) as shown.





The pin - 1 - engages in the cylinder block. Tighten the knurled bolt - 2 - hand tight.

- Install the (T03001).





Tighten bolts - 1 and 3 - to 40 Nm, and bolt - 2 - to 25 Nm.

Bolts are designed so that they cannot be lost.

When removing, the (T03001) must be held at tension in direction of withdrawal, otherwise the bolt - 1 - cannot be removed.

- Install the (3033) as shown and lift using the (VAS 6100) from (V.A.G 1383A).





- Secure engine on the (VAS 6095).
